Text Zoom Distort is a seamless horizontal text strip built for expressive headline motion in Framer. It repeats short or long copy edge-to-edge and reacts to pointer proximity by scaling nearby glyphs and interpolating weight between Min Weight and Max Weight.
For best results, use a variable font and set Font variant to Variable or Variable Italic so weight animation runs on the wght axis. Static fonts are supported, but transitions may appear less continuous.
Controls include text, color, font, min/max weight, zoom size, influence radius, smoothing, speed, direction, and vertical lock. Lock Vertical keeps line height visually stable while letters scale, preventing layout jump in dense hero sections.
The component is designed as a single focused interaction primitive: drop it into a hero, set your copy and typography, and tune the motion profile for brand tone—from subtle editorial emphasis to bold kinetic type.